Latest Patents

Among his latest patents, Meade has developed immunomodulating polynucleotides that may contain 5-modified uridine and 5-modified cytidine. These polynucleotides range from six to sixteen nucleotides in length and may include one or more abasic spacers and/or internucleoside phosphotriesters. Additionally, he has disclosed conjugates that contain a targeting moiety along with one or more immunomodulating polynucleotides. His work also includes compositions featuring these polynucleotides or conjugates, which may contain stereochemically enriched internucleoside phosphorothioates. Furthermore, he has introduced polynucleotide constructs that are linked to auxiliary moieties and methods for delivering these constructs to cells.
